Juicing Carrots
Carrots (and the juice made from them) contain lots of vitamin A which is a key factor in maintaining good, healthy skin. Having plenty of vitamin A will go a long way to keeping your skin from drying out and becoming patchy. For those of us getting on our years, this vitamin is crucial in the fight against premature wrinkling; most people don't eat as many carrots a day as they should.

Utilizing carrot juice to get your vitamin A is a good, natural way to do it and much cheaper than buying expensive supplements every month.
  
Carrots
While healthy skin is great, being able to see it is even better. One of the best ways to ensure you maintain good vision is by keeping yourself in steady supply of vitamin A. This will keep your eyesight strong and your vision sharp and focused. And have you ever walked into a dark house on a sunny day and had to wait for you eyes to adjust before you could see? Vitamin A and carrot juice will help with that, as well.

Now, maybe you can't stand the taste of carrots but like the benefits they offer. Then you'll be pleased to know that you can add carrots to almost any juice recipe you like and they'll give you all of those healthy benefits without adding much "carrot-taste" at all to the mix; this great way to get the best of both worlds.

Besides bringing a wealth of vitamin A to your drink recipes, carrots will also help make your juices sweeter without adding much to the actual taste. So if you find yourself using sugar or aspartame to sweeten some (or all) of your juices, then you really should give carrots a try. Anything you can do to cut out sugars and artificial sweeteners is well worth doing if you want to maintain a healthy lifestyle.
